import keystone_service
import mock
from nose.tools import assert_equal, assert_list_equal, assert_is_none
from nose import SkipTest


def setup():
    keystone = mock.MagicMock()
    service = mock.Mock(id="b6a7ff03f2574cd9b5c7c61186e0d781",
                        type="identity",
                        description="Keystone Identity Service")
    # Can't set <name> field in mock in initializer
    service.name = "keystone"
    keystone.services.list = mock.Mock(return_value=[service])
    endpoint = mock.Mock(id="600759628a214eb7b3acde39b1e85180",
                         service_id="b6a7ff03f2574cd9b5c7c61186e0d781",
                         publicurl="http://192.168.206.130:5000/v2.0",
                         internalurl="http://192.168.206.130:5000/v2.0",
                         adminurl="http://192.168.206.130:35357/v2.0",
                         region="RegionOne")
    keystone.endpoints.list = mock.Mock(return_value=[endpoint])
    return keystone


def setup_multi_region():
    keystone = mock.MagicMock()

    services = [
        mock.Mock(id="b6a7ff03f2574cd9b5c7c61186e0d781",
                  type="identity",
                  description="Keystone Identity Service"),
        mock.Mock(id="a7ebed35051147d4abbe2ee049eeb346",
                  type="compute",
                  description="Compute Service")
    ]

    # Can't set <name> field in mock in initializer
    services[0].name = "keystone"
    services[1].name = "nova"

    keystone.services.list = mock.Mock(return_value=services)

    endpoints = [
        mock.Mock(id="600759628a214eb7b3acde39b1e85180",
                  service_id="b6a7ff03f2574cd9b5c7c61186e0d781",
                  publicurl="http://192.168.206.130:5000/v2.0",
                  internalurl="http://192.168.206.130:5000/v2.0",
                  adminurl="http://192.168.206.130:35357/v2.0",
                  region="RegionOne"),
        mock.Mock(id="6bdf5ed5e0a54df8b9a049bd263bba0c",
                  service_id="b6a7ff03f2574cd9b5c7c61186e0d781",
                  publicurl="http://192.168.206.130:5000/v2.0",
                  internalurl="http://192.168.206.130:5000/v2.0",
                  adminurl="http://192.168.206.130:35357/v2.0",
                  region="RegionTwo"),
        mock.Mock(id="cf65cfdc5b5a4fa39bfbe3d7e27f8526",
                  service_id="a7ebed35051147d4abbe2ee049eeb346",
                  publicurl="http://192.168.206.130:8774/v2/%(tenant_id)s",
                  internalurl="http://192.168.206.130:8774/v2/%(tenant_id)s",
                  adminurl="http://192.168.206.130:8774/v2/%(tenant_id)s",
                  region="RegionTwo")
    ]

    keystone.endpoints.list = mock.Mock(return_value=endpoints)

    return keystone


@mock.patch('keystone_service.ensure_endpoint_absent')
@mock.patch('keystone_service.ensure_service_absent')
@mock.patch('keystone_service.ensure_present')
def test_dispatch_service_present(mock_ensure_present,
                                  mock_ensure_service_absent,
                                  mock_ensure_endpoint_absent):
    """ Dispatch: service present """
    # Setup
    mock_ensure_present.return_value = (True, None, None)
    manager = mock.MagicMock()
    manager.attach_mock(mock_ensure_present, 'ensure_present')
    manager.attach_mock(mock_ensure_service_absent, 'ensure_service_absent')
    manager.attach_mock(mock_ensure_endpoint_absent,
                        'ensure_endpoint_absent')

    keystone = setup()
    name = "keystone"
    service_type = "identity"
    description = "Keystone Identity Service"
    state = "present"
    public_url = "http://192.168.206.130:5000/v2.0"
    internal_url = "http://192.168.206.130:5000/v2.0"
    admin_url = "http://192.168.206.130:35357/v2.0"
    region = "RegionOne"
    ignore_other_regions = False
    check_mode = False

    # Code under test
    keystone_service.dispatch(keystone, name, service_type, description,
                              public_url, internal_url, admin_url, region,
                              ignore_other_regions, state, check_mode)

    expected_calls = [mock.call.ensure_present(keystone, name, service_type,
                                               description, public_url,
                                               internal_url, admin_url, region,
                                               ignore_other_regions,
                                               check_mode)]

    assert_equal(manager.mock_calls, expected_calls)
